      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Does the ASA have CSC module or are you trying to deny that using access-list?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If the ASA has CSC module then you would need to connect to the CSC/Trend Micro configuration section.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If you only use access-list to deny access, you can only use IP Address. The full URL needs to use REGEX to deny.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;And you can't block HTTPS using URL as the URL is encrypted. HTTPS using IP Address can be blocked using access-list.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
